## Tuning: Reconnect Handling

The Fernhollow gateway had a reconnect bug: clients retried with zero jitter after token expiry, producing synchronized reconnect floods. Fixed in 2.9. Security-relevant detail: expired tokens were accepted during the first retry window, now closed. Backoff is exponential with full jitter; auth is revalidated on every attempt. Review the cap values carefully — too low reopens the flood vector, too high delays legitimate recovery. Current production constants follow.

tuning table, hahag-kagup:
QUOTAS = {
    "briix": 567,
    "tamael": 441,
    "gordor": 613,
}

Subject: Planner regression in Fernwheel 4.2

Hey release folks — heads up that the Fernwheel query planner is picking nested-loop joins on the Orlix tenant tables again, so some dashboards crawl. No injection angle, just a cost-model hiccup, but flagging for the security pass anyway. Fix lands tonight. The affected build is stamped with the token below.

build token for bafog-tafof: htk31_22578480cba8b455ae695965eb7b6d2

**Ticket CAL-88: Duplicate events after two-way sync**

Steps: 1) Connect a Tindle calendar to Fernwood Planner. 2) Edit the same event title on both sides within one sync window. 3) Trigger manual sync. Result: both versions persist as separate events. Support can replay the customer's sync session via the diagnostics endpoint using the credential below.

login token, yajeg-fawif: eyJhbGciOiJIUzI1NiIsInR5cCI6IkpXVCJ9.eyJzdWIiOiIEdPQYnZXaZIn0.HSRTnYZBx0Qc

Step 6: Wiring up the fuel report. If your plugin extends the Cartwheel fleet dashboard, the fuel-usage report is where most folks start. It reads odometer and pump events from the telemetry bus and emits weekly CSVs per vehicle group. Your plugin runs in the same sandbox, so it inherits the report's bus credential. Drop the following line into your plugin's env file to grant that access.

sealed setting: LEDGER_TOKEN20=6148d35bbb480b0ab79e